Output 337021fd03d13cabcee254c8666a6e8d6af66dbdfcce879097b842afe42e4e79:3

value
3962986533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5a60fadf42fafe79e29811ef5f9c5305dafdd7e OP_EQUAL
address
3Q5tQgPmpefFmY4QAsnUxPX1gMcbVoUAbG
transaction
337021fd03d13cabcee254c8666a6e8d6af66dbdfcce879097b842afe42e4e79
confirmations
521192
spent
true